One of the things that makes Rock ’n’ Roll great is its little imperfections and riding on the edge of disaster, knowing full well that any second it could all just fall apart. What if the swamp sucked down Jon Spencer, The Rolling Stones, Captain Beefheart and the Stooges, then spewed a twisted, spitting, frenzied Chimera back into the Thames Estuary? It might look and sound just a bit like The Boy From The Crowd, the two-man team that’s putting the boot back into the blues with a raw new sound and a whole heap of punk attitude.

The east London based band consists of Vinny Piana (vocals, guitar) who believes in creating beauty from a broken heart and twisted guitar squalls. Vegas Ivy (drums, belly dancing) believes the harder you hit something the better it sounds. Their first single is a deliciously filthy phat slice of scuzzed-up alternative blues rock with a catchy hook that will drill a jagged little hole in your brain and implant itself forever. This song is about some of the most primal feelings a man or woman can have. It’s about the bands ongoing, desperate quest to find their soul mate, the doubts that always arise as to whether they have made the right choice and the feelings of powerlessness and despair that result. Revelator is how Rock ‘n’ Roll sounds in London 2014. It’s a revelation, and really, that’s all you need.
